Gefen Organic Whole Peeled and Roasted Chestnuts come in six convenient 5.2oz packs, offering a 100% natural, preservative-free snack that’s pre-roasted and ready to eat. Certified organic, gluten-free, kosher, and vegan-friendly, these chestnuts deliver rich flavor and nutritional benefits like vitamin B, making them a versatile, guilt-free ingredient for cooking, baking, or snacking.

I was very, VERY skeptical of ordering these but was desperate to make my chestnut-rice filling for Greek Easter. If you use chestnuts, you know that there is a small window to purchase and prepare to freeze them in Oct - early November. Being the filling maker in the family I usually make for Thanksgiving, Christmas and freeze 2 lbs for Easter but the crop I got from my local import stand was so bad this past fall ! I opened to find most were moldy - and at $6.50 a pound ! Not to mention the hard work it is to boil & peel them plus the fact the weight you pay for includes the thick shell weight. I buy everything else I can think of from Amazon so I gave it a try. I WILL NEVER BUY FROM ANYWHERE ELSE AGAIN !! WONDERFUL PRODUCT !! I received them within 2 days of ordering them and they were fresh & perfect for my recipe! I made my filling and tore open 3 bags and dumped them in before it went into the oven. The old Greeks at the dinner yesterday told me that I was getting better at peeling them because they were "whole" in the dish - a good thing! I hated to tell them it was no work and much less money to buy them from Amazon! I will be spreading the word to everyone I know. Thanks.
